I performed a single system cooling maintenance on a 2016 Heat pump system. I checked amps, capacitor, filter, drains, electrical, safeties, cleanliness. The system is cooling good with some suggested actions. I noticed that the indoor equipment and ducts are fairly dirty. The evaporator coil has dust build up, the blower motor has growth all over it. This leads to poor air quality and added stress on the system. The emergency drain pan 32x62 has a large amount of rust present. It is recommended to replace before the pan begins to leak to reduce the chance of water damage to the home. The compressor’s starting amps are on the higher side. This can result in permanent damage to the compressor and premature failure. I provided options to address these concerns.
